Questions and Answers Date answered: 16 March 2022

S6W-07065

Disabled people are a priority eligibility group for Fair Start Scotland (FSS) . The latest statistics (published 23 Feb 22) show that 44% (18,352) of participants reported having a disability and 63% (26,316) reported having a long-term health condition. 31% of disabled people on FSS has so far started a job (4,065)The Workplace Equality Fund (WEF) opened for new applications on 17 Jan 2022, and is focused on providing financial support for employers to address longstanding barriers in the labour market that particular priority groups, including disabled people, experience.
